Might be selling my frs
Hello, so I’ve had my frs for nearly 3 years now and have loved it the whole time. Earlier this week I got an estimate to fix up my paint and body work (bought the car used with some issues) and the quote was a little over $4,000. I’m debating selling it and looking for possibly an evo X. Has anyone had experience with swapping over or maybe even any regrets? Trying to get some input to help decide on what I plan on doing.

I daily drive *winter* and Evo X (Final Edition) and have 2 BRZ's. I personally wouldn't recommend the Evo for a daily replacement in 2020. The Evo X has some horrible issues that make it a poor daily driver. First off as a daily commuter the GSR/Final Edition have a poor transmission by today's standards. I ended up swapping a quieter-than-stock exhaust on mine simply because the close range 5 speed is horrible on the highway. 65-70MPH hovers around 4500rpms in 5th gear with awful drone. Because of this and it's low compression, MPG tanks as a daily even before power before mods. Secondly the interior is the equivalent of a cheap late 90's rental car. Compared to other cars that are now out in the same market segment- it fails miserably. 'Tis a great (expensive) winter toy though. Also note for whatever reason, the Evo demands high insurance premiums well above it's weight.

you could also consider watching junk yards for a same-color vehicle for replacement panels that should match better. install them yourself, and i imagine most of it could be done for under $1k.

If you want AWD and turbocharged then I would consider a newer WRX; you really don’t need the STI’s upgrades, and it also has a lower compression ratio and an older motor. There are several hot hatches that are nice. Used 2 series and a3’s and other entry luxury cars might make a nice daily.
